Premium Hotels in Cacadu
Cacadu
Cacadu
Cacadu
You are booking hotel for more than 90 days
Cacadu, Cacadu
Cacadu
Cacadu
Cacadu
Graaff-Reinet
Cacadu
Cacadu
Cacadu
Cacadu
Cacadu
Ferreira Town
Ferreira Town
Cacadu
Stormsrivier
Cacadu
Addo
Saint Francis Bay
Cacadu
Humansdorp